Mod

The actual subculture that encompassed music, fashion, and the love of Vespa motor
scooters and Italian fashion started in 1958 in London. Mod is short for Modernists, being
either a fan or musician of modern jazz music. The influences to Mod culture consists of
Jazz, R&B, power pop and soul. The first bands and artists that define the music are
artists like Miles Davis and Ronnie Scott. The Who, Small Faces, and The Jam was rock
bands favoured by the Mods due to the lyrics relation and revivalism of the culture. The
Who's album Quadrophenia and the movie by the same name is a must listen and a must watch,
as it was the soundtrack to the well known Mod movie of the same name.
